Frozen Chocolate Bars

This delicious recipe for frozen chocolate bars is an ideal dessert to prepare this February 14th if you do not have an oven. It's delicious, especially if you're a fan of chocolates.
Ingredients
27
Servings
  • 1/2 cups butter, sugarfree
  • 23 cookies, chocolate suavicremas
  • 1 cup icing s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 1/4 cups peanut butter
  • 12 chocolates, mini snickers (like 1 cup)
  • 1 cup chocolate, mini kats kit (like 1 cup)
  • 320 grams chocolate, crunch minis
Preparation
1h 30 mins
0 mins
Medium
  • Intanquilla a mold of 20 square centimeters. Cover with waxed paper and let the paper cover a few centimeters on each side.
  • In a food processor grind the cookies, you should be about 2 and a half cups.
  • Add the cookies in a large bowl and mix with the icing sugar and salt.
  • In a medium bowl that can be microwaved, add butter and peanut butter. At 30-second intervals, add each one until it melts and a smooth mixture remains. This can take more or less 1 and a half minutes. Add to the cookie mix and allow to cool to room temperature, for 10 minutes.
  • Crush the snickers and kit kats and add them to the mix. With a spatula press the mixture into the mold until everything is even.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
  • In a microwave bowl add the chocolate crunch and toss in 30-second intervals, until they are completely melted (Beware, without burning!) Pour the melted chocolate into the mixture of the bars and refrigerate for 20 minutes.
  • Use the waxed paper to lift it. Cut it into 27 small strips so everyone can enjoy.
